Two experienced horsewomen offer an informative guide to endurance and competitive trail riding replete with tips for the contestant

Two experienced horsewomen, both lay judges, give practical advice on distance horseback riding from relatively short rides to 50- and 100- mile events of Endurance and Competitive Trail Riding.
